🇭🇰⚙️ 香港云服务器与云伸缩配置技术深度解析
精准配置 · 弹性驱动 · 自动化运维核心
✨ 引言:弹性架构的“精准控制台”
在云原生时代,弹性伸缩已成为企业应对流量不确定性的核心能力。而云伸缩配置(Auto Scaling Configuration)则是实现这一能力的“控制中枢”——它定义了如何创建实例、何时触发伸缩、如何保障健康以及如何优雅下线。当业务部署在香港云服务器这一亚太枢纽节点时,云伸缩配置的精细度直接影响着系统的稳定性与成本效率。本文将从“标题”、“关键词”、“描述”三大元数据维度出发,系统拆解云伸缩配置的核心要素、策略设计、高级特性及最佳实践,为您的香港云基础设施注入精准的自动化能力。
🏗️ 一、云伸缩配置的核心要素:从启动到扩缩
云伸缩配置并非单一参数,而是一组协同工作的定义,决定了伸缩组如何创建和管理实例。核心要素包括:
- 启动配置(Launch Configuration) – 伸缩组创建实例的“蓝图”,包含镜像ID、实例规格、存储、安全组、用户数据(User Data)等。启动配置一旦创建不可编辑,建议采用版本化管理。
- 伸缩组属性 – 定义最小/最大实例数、期望实例数、冷却时间(Cooldown)、跨可用区分布策略等,控制伸缩组的边界与行为。
- 伸缩策略(Scaling Policy) – 触发条件(如CPU使用率、内存、自定义指标)和执行动作(增加/减少实例),支持动态、定时、预测三种模式。
- 生命周期挂钩(Lifecycle Hook) – 在实例启动/销毁的关键节点执行自定义脚本,实现配置初始化、应用预热、日志归档等精细化操作。
香港云厂商(如阿里云、腾讯云、华为云)的伸缩组服务均提供上述配置项,并与云监控、负载均衡深度集成,形成完整的弹性闭环。
🔍 关键词:启动配置、伸缩组、伸缩策略、冷却时间、生命周期挂钩 —— 准确配置这些要素是伸缩组稳定运行的前提。
📊 二、伸缩配置策略设计与对比
根据业务场景选择恰当的伸缩策略,是实现成本与性能平衡的关键。以下对比四种常见策略在香港云环境中的适用性:
| 策略类型 | 触发方式 | 优势 | 适用场景 |
|---|---|---|---|
| 定时伸缩 | 基于预设时间表(如每天20:00) | 可预测性强,资源提前准备 | 电商大促、日报高峰等周期性业务 |
| 动态伸缩(指标触发) | 基于云监控指标(CPU/内存/网络) | 实时响应,资源利用率高 | 突发流量、波动明显的无状态应用 |
| 目标追踪伸缩(Target Tracking) | 设定目标指标值(如CPU 60%) | 自动调优,无需手动设定阈值 | 追求稳定性能SLA的业务 |
| 预测伸缩(AI) | 基于历史数据预测未来负载 | 提前扩容,消除冷启动延迟 | 流量有规律、对延迟敏感的系统 |
香港云由于跨境流量特性,建议采用动态伸缩 + 预测伸缩组合模式:以实时指标应对突发,以AI预测提前准备资源,保障用户体验。
⚙️ 三、伸缩配置的高级特性与生命周期管理
现代云伸缩配置不仅提供基础的扩缩容,还包含以下高级能力,助力构建健壮的弹性架构:
冷却时间(Cooldown)
防止伸缩动作过于频繁导致震荡。通常扩容冷却300秒,缩容冷却600秒,可根据业务节奏调整。
生命周期挂钩
在实例启动(Pending:Wait)和销毁(Terminating:Wait)阶段执行自定义脚本,实现配置初始化、应用预热、日志归档等自动化。
跨可用区均衡
伸缩组可配置在多个香港可用区,系统自动平衡实例分布,单区故障时自动迁移实例,提升容灾能力。
实例保护(Protect from Scale-In)
为关键实例开启保护,防止缩容时被意外终止,适合承载核心数据的节点。
此外,伸缩配置必须与负载均衡器自动集成,新实例自动注册到后端,不健康实例自动摘除并替换,实现完整的自愈能力。生命周期挂钩的合理运用,可以确保新实例在流量接入前完成所有初始化工作,实现“零等待”上线。
🏆 四、最佳实践:用“标题”“关键词”“描述”落地伸缩配置
将伸缩配置落地为生产级服务,需要明确标题(业务目标)、关键词(技术组件)和描述(配置细节),确保团队共识与可维护性:
定义“标题”
为伸缩组命名,如“hk-web-asg-prod”,明确用途为Web生产环境,弹性范围2~20台,关联香港可用区A/B。
提炼“关键词”
包括启动配置镜像ID、实例规格(8C16G)、伸缩策略(CPU≥70%扩容)、冷却时间600秒、健康检查类型(HTTP:80/health)、生命周期挂钩(启动时拉取Git配置)。
撰写“描述”
记录业务背景:“订单系统前端无状态应用,伸缩组与负载均衡联动,健康检查路径/health,开启跨可用区均衡,并配置云监控告警通知运维组,缩容时通过生命周期钩子上传日志。”
在香港云控制台上创建伸缩配置时,务必关联负载均衡和健康检查,并设置合理的最小/最大实例数避免资源浪费或不足。同时利用生命周期挂钩实现“预热”逻辑,新实例启动后延迟接入流量,避免初始化超时。
✅ 关键优化:对于香港云跨境业务,建议将伸缩配置与弹性伸缩历史记录结合,定期复盘伸缩活动,调整阈值和冷却时间,形成持续优化闭环。
⚠️ 五、云伸缩配置常见陷阱与香港云调优指南
即使配置完善,生产环境中仍可能遇到以下问题:
- 陷阱1:启动配置硬编码 – 镜像、规格写死在配置中,无法灵活应对不同业务需求。✅ 采用启动模板(Launch Template)支持多版本,并使用参数化用户数据。
- 陷阱2:冷却时间设置不当引发震荡 – 过短的冷却导致频繁扩缩,过长的冷却无法应对尖峰。✅ 建议扩容冷却设为300~600秒,缩容冷却延长至600~900秒。
- 陷阱3:健康检查误判导致实例被错误移除 – 网络抖动时可能将健康实例标记为不健康。✅ 调优健康检查阈值(如连续2次失败才移除),并延长健康检查间隔。
- 陷阱4:无状态设计不彻底 – 若实例本地存储了用户数据,缩容时将导致数据丢失。✅ 强制使用共享存储(如NAS、OSS)和分布式会话(Redis)。
- 陷阱5:生命周期挂钩超时 – 自定义脚本执行时间过长导致实例创建失败。✅ 设置合理的挂钩超时时间(如300秒),并确保脚本幂等。
香港云环境还需特别注意跨可用区网络延迟对健康检查的影响,建议使用内网负载均衡进行健康探测,避免公网波动干扰。
💡 生产级建议:利用伸缩组生命周期钩子实现“优雅下线”——在实例销毁前执行脚本,完成未处理请求、上传日志,确保服务无损。
🚀 总结:云伸缩配置——弹性架构的“精准控制”
云伸缩配置是实现自动化弹性的核心工程。它不仅仅是填写几个参数,更是对业务负载特征、资源成本、可用性要求的综合权衡。通过“标题”、“关键词”、“描述”的精细化定义,我们可以将伸缩配置转化为可复用、可传承的架构资产,避免因人因时导致的配置混乱。
在香港云这一独特地域,精准的伸缩配置能够帮助企业从容应对跨境流量的潮汐效应,同时将资源利用率最大化。希望本文能为您提供清晰的配置指南,让您的香港云服务器集群在弹性之路上稳健前行。
© 2025 香港云伸缩配置实践指南 | 文中配置建议基于主流云厂商功能,具体参数请以实际控制台为准,建议结合业务压测验证伸缩策略